Transaction 7964e283b5929c23bbd01163f305fbbb70fda479b9420bdadb6ed97202d22d33
2 Input
2 Outputs
- 7964e283b5929c23bbd01163f305fbbb70fda479b9420bdadb6ed97202d22d33:0
- 7964e283b5929c23bbd01163f305fbbb70fda479b9420bdadb6ed97202d22d33:1
value 2148893
address 3LMUXt2SFgqjA6ooLaoWP12g54wBY4F2tf
value 881947
address 1694At32o88nQeAB1xaUhvZPi7FbekUrvj